Responsibilities:

Client Service & Deliverables

  • Ensure client payroll information is accurate within their specific payroll system and resolve any discrepancies

  • Review and/or process payrolls in a timely manner to meet client deadlines to include updating employee records, calculating/paying bonuses or severance, reviewing accuracy of federal and state income related tax calculations, and reconciling payroll deposits, tax withholdings, wage garnishments, etc.

  • Prepare reports of employee earnings, taxes, deductions, and employer’s contribution for social security and unemployment

Client Service

  • Establish strong and trusted client relationships by effectively consulting with clients on all payroll related matters

  • Maintain confidence of employee data by keeping all information confidential

  • Accurately convey detailed information in both written and verbal format

  • Provide technical software support to clients

  • Identify and accurately capture out of scope work

  • Identify new opportunities to expand services to clients

Implementation & Technology

  • Be an additional resource to the implementation team when needed

  • Interview clients to gain understanding of payroll needs

  • Manage new client implementation projects, ensuring timely completion and client satisfaction

  • Train clients on payroll processes as necessary

Individual and Team Development

  • Be a resource to new hires and/or less experienced staff as it relates to clients, software, payroll, and/or processes

  • Provide honest feedback to new hires/less experienced staff in a timely manner

  • Help build team capabilities and knowledge by sharing insights and lessons learned

  • Research and maintain product knowledge on ADP software platforms

  • Maintain current knowledge of local, state, and federal practices and laws
